技術背景:源自 Freeslate 的頂尖自動化技術
Unchained Labs 的實驗室自動化產品線源自對 Freeslate 的策略性併購。Freeslate 是高通量實驗(High-Throughput Experimentation, HTE)領域的先驅,擁有超過二十年的技術積累,其自動化平台廣泛應用於全球頂尖製藥與化學企業。
透過此次整合,Unchained Labs 將 Freeslate 久經驗證的自動化技術與自身在生物分析領域的專業知識相結合,打造出功能更強大、應用更廣泛的新一代實驗室自動化解決方案。Big Kahuna 與 Junior 兩大平台正是這項技術傳承的具體體現,為研發團隊提供從桌上型到端到端完整工作流程的彈性選擇。

Big Kahuna:端到端完整自動化工作站
Big Kahuna 是 Unchained Labs 最具彈性的大型自動化工作站,專為需要端到端完整工作流程的研發團隊設計。從樣品製備、反應執行到分析檢測,Big Kahuna 能將整個實驗流程自動化,讓研究人員專注於科學決策而非繁瑣操作。

Big Kahuna vs Junior 快速比較
| 特性 | Big Kahuna | Junior |
|---|---|---|
| 定位 | 端到端完整工作流程 | 桌上型靈活配置 |
| 工作平台規模 | 大型多模組整合 | 精巧模組化設計 |
| 平行實驗能力 | 數百次/週 | 數百次/週 |
| 壓力反應支援 | SPR 支援 400°C / 200 bar | 可整合 SPR |
| 即時取樣 | OSR 8 槽同步取樣 | OSR 8 槽同步取樣 |
| 適用對象 | 需完整自動化流程的核心實驗室 | 空間有限或特定應用的研究團隊 |

Process Chemistry
製程化學優化
針對 reaction screening 與 catalysis optimization 提供完整自動化方案。透過 array-based、micro-scale 的處理方式,同時篩選離散變數(catalyst precursors、ligands)與連續變數(temperature、pressure、time),快速找到最佳反應條件。
- Process optimization
- Screen continuous and discrete variables
- Optimize catalyst loading
- Real-time reaction kinetics with OSR

Unchained Labs Laboratory Automation: Big Kahuna and Junior High-Throughput Platforms
Unchained Labs offers industry-leading laboratory automation solutions through its Big Kahuna and Junior platforms, built upon the proven high-throughput experimentation (HTE) technology acquired from Freeslate. These modular automation systems empower research teams to execute hundreds of parallel experiments per week, dramatically accelerating drug discovery and development timelines across biologics, process chemistry, and small molecule applications.
Big Kahuna represents the ultimate configurable end-to-end workflow solution for laboratories requiring comprehensive automation coverage. This large-scale platform integrates multiple functional modules including buffer exchange systems capable of processing up to 96 samples simultaneously, multi-channel pH probes that complete 96-well plate measurements in under 30 minutes, automated viscosity stations for both Newtonian and non-Newtonian fluids, and visual inspection stations combining color, turbidity, and visible particle counting in a single non-destructive assay. For process chemistry applications, Big Kahuna supports the Optimization Sampling Reactor (OSR) for real-time reaction kinetics from up to 8 pressure and temperature-controlled vessels, and the Screening Pressure Reactor (SPR) enabling reactions at extreme conditions up to 400°C and 200 bar (3000 psi).
Junior delivers the same high-throughput capabilities in a compact benchtop format, ideal for research teams with space constraints or specific application focus. The platform features configurable deck layouts with modules for pH measurement, viscosity analysis, visual inspection, heated liquid dispensing, and crystallization screening. Junior's 8x12 array crystallization assembly with universal substrate plates enables direct sample analysis by birefringence, XRD, and Raman spectroscopy without crystal manipulation.
Both platforms are powered by LEA software, an integrated suite comprising Library Studio for array-based experimental design, Automation Studio for execution and instrument integration, and PolyView for comprehensive data review and reporting. LEA automatically links experimental conditions, process steps, and analytical data, ensuring final reports contain complete decision-support information rather than just numerical results. The software supports integration with both Unchained Labs analytical instruments and third-party equipment including UV/Vis, DLS, HPLC, and CE systems.
In biologics formulation development, these platforms automate the entire workflow from buffer preparation and exchange through pH monitoring, sample preparation, and analytics. Integrated sample incubation and automated freeze/thaw systems enable accelerated stability studies, while the ability to characterize formulations with limited material allows more comprehensive developability and preformulation screening. For process chemistry, the platforms screen discrete variables such as catalyst precursors and ligands alongside continuous variables including temperature, pressure, and reaction time, enabling identification of optimal conditions for yield, selectivity, and synthetic route optimization. Small molecule preformulation applications benefit from automated solubility screening, crystallization and polymorph screening, precise powder dispensing with adaptive learning algorithms, and temperature-controlled pipetting and filtration to maintain API solubility throughout processing.
